The median home value in Peachland, NC is $318,500.
This is
higher than
the county median home value of $115,000.
The national median home value is $308,980.
The average price of homes sold in Peachland, NC is $318,500.
Approximately 68% of Peachland homes are owned,
compared to 21% rented, while
10% are vacant.
